 The volunteer board of the Shingle Creek Neighborhood Association meets once a month, on the second Tuesday of the month at Creekview park, 6:30pm, to talk about what's going on in the neighborhood from crime and safety issues, home foreclosures, to planning events, or talking about topics at the city or county that effect homeowners.

All meetings are free and open to the public. Any Shingle Creek resident can become a board member.

 We have several short and long-term  goals of ways to better the neighborhood through events supporting youth and ongoing promotion of our neighborhood.

Shingle Creek Neighborhood Association has been the lead organization for the Shingle Creek Clean-up in our community every spring! We are fortunate to have the Minneapolis Park and Recreation Board, and Lind-Bohanon Neighborhood Association as partners on our efforts. This green family tradition brings in families from as far away as Chanhassen and Osseo! Come and spend a morning cleaning up the banks of the Shingle Creek, meet new neighbors and start your own family tradition at the creek! Registration and clean-up from 9-11 and 11-12 we have pizza, refreshments, and educational activities back at our starting point at Creekview Park 5001 Humboldt Ave N!

6th Annual Tour de Camden Saturday July 21st, 2012

Shingle Creek and Lind-Bohanon Neighborhood Associations are co-hosting a “Tour de Camden” bike ride on Saturday, July 23th, 9am-Noon. Our “Tour de Camden” is designed for all ages and is not intended to be a race but rather it is a fun leisurely bike tour through all seven neighborhoods in Camden.
